Burnout and mental health issues are a threat to all. Theatre, movement, visual art, as well as simply being creative and laughing can become tools that can help heal and prevent the sluggishness that comes from stress. Take away a set of exercises you can do for yourself, and/or with your children, every day to reinvigorate your joy and energize your mind.
Participants in this workshop will learn strategies that they can use for themselves, their families and their children to process emotions and express their ideas. Reconnect with inspiration and give their creativity a jump-start through a variety of reflective and expressive activities.
Arianna Ross is a sought-after writer, keynote speaker, performer and educator. She is considered a leader in community development, arts integration and storytelling. As the CEO since 2010, Arianna has developed ST into a successful non-profit that has reached over 1 million individuals. They have maintained “Superstar” status on GlobalGiving.org since 2014 and raised funds to reach 350,000 individuals yearly currently online and in person. For over 24 years, Arianna has presented at conferences, colleges, libraries, and schools. She believes in the power of the arts to Find your voice, Tell your story.
